Next Saturday, September 13, a free paper shredding event will take place in Streator. The event is being hosted by Illinois State Representative Jason Bunting and will be held at Bruce Township Hall, located at 216 N. Sterling Street in Streator from 9 a.m. until noon.
The event offers residents an opportunity to safely dispose of old confidential documents and protect themselves from identity theft. It is organized as a drive-up event, allowing participants to pull up and drop off their documents without leaving their vehicles. Those who wish to observe the shredding process may do so.
Bunting stated, "This is a good opportunity to protect yourself from identity theft by safely and securely shredding your old confidential documents."
He added that he and his staff will be present during the event to discuss any state government concerns with attendees.
Bunting was elected as a Republican representative for Illinois' 106th House District in 2023, succeeding Thomas Bennett.
